The PLASMOPT project focuses on developing a measurement device for space-time couplings in ultra-high intensity lasers. This technology aims to enhance laser performance, facilitating advancements in fields such as particle physics and medical applications.
The technology of femtosecond lasers now makes it possible to reach enormous light intensities with only moderate amounts of energy.
These so-called Ultra-High Intensity (UHI) lasers have led to the development of a very active research field, which studies the interaction of light with matter at these extreme intensities.
